The Wolf And The Crane
A Wolf had a bone stuck in his throat, and could not cough it up. He called the Crane, and said to him:
“Crane, you have a long neck. Thrust your head into my throat and draw out the bone! I will reward you.”
The Crane stuck his head in, pulled out the bone, and said:
“Give me my reward!”
The Wolf gnashed his teeth and said:
“Is it not enough reward for you that I did not bite off your head when it was between my teeth?”
